钩子函数应用(钩子函数应用教案)
今天给大家分享一个关于钩子函数应用的问题(钩子函数应用教案)。以下是这个问题的总结。让我们来看看。
?
钩子函数是一个常见的编程概念,其本质是预留接口。通过在程序中预先定义这些“钩子”,可以在程序运行时调用相应的函数,从而更加灵活地实现功能。
钩子函数应用广泛,尤其是前端开发,经常用到Vue、React、Jquery等框架的钩子函数。下面介绍几个钩子函数在前端开发中的应用。
Vue是一个基于组件的框架,每个组件都有自己的生命周期。在组件生命周期的不同阶段,会触发一些特定的钩子函数来实现一些相应的操作。
常见的Vue生命周期钩子函数包括:创建、挂载、更新、销毁等。比如一些初始化操作可以在创建的hook函数中实现,比如发送请求获取数据;在mounted hook函数中,可以操作已经呈现的dom元素。生命周期钩子函数的应用可以帮助开发者更好的了解Vue组件的状态变化,从而更高效的开发应用。
在Vue中,由$on() ***定义的事件可以由监听器监视,并在$ $emit() ***中触发。在这个过程中,还可以定义一些事件钩子函数,用来实现事件触发过程中执行的一些操作。
有三种类型的事件挂钩函数:之前、之后和错误。比如在before类型的事件钩子函数中,可以判断是否满足事件触发的条件;有些成功的回调操作可以在after类型的事件钩子函数中实现;可以在错误类型的事件钩子函数中捕获错误信息,以便更好地调试程序。
Jquery是一个常见的JavaScript库,其中each() ***可以通过回调函数遍历数组中的每个元素。在这个过程中,还可以调用一些数组钩子函数来实现一些相应的操作。
Jquery中的数组钩子函数包括:添加、移除、排序等。比如可以在add hook函数中输出当前遍历的元素,以便更好的理解数组的结构;删除元素的一些操作可以在remove hook函数中实现;数组可以在排序钩子函数中排序。
Hook函数是一个非常有用的编程概念,已经广泛应用于前端开发。Vue、React、Jquery等框架都提供了丰富的hook函数,可以帮助开发者更加灵活地实现功能。除了上面提到的常见的钩子函数,还有很多其他的应用需要根据实际的开发需求来实现。
以上是关于钩子函数应用(钩子函数应用教案)及相关问题的回答。希望关于钩子函数应用(钩子函数应用教案)的问题对你有用!
\